	| # Getting Started with WanGP | |
| This guide will help you get started with WanGP video generation quickly and easily. | |
| ## Prerequisites | |
| Before starting, ensure you have: | |
| - A compatible GPU (RTX 10XX or newer recommended) | |
| - Python 3.10.9 installed | |
| - At least 6GB of VRAM for basic models | |
| - Internet connection for model downloads | |
| ## Quick Setup | |
| ### Option 1: One-Click Installation (Recommended) | |
| Use [Pinokio App](https://pinokio.computer/) for the easiest installation experience. | |
| ### Option 2: Manual Installation | |
| ```bash | |
| git clone https://github.com/deepbeepmeep/Wan2GP.git | |
| cd Wan2GP | |
| conda create -n wan2gp python=3.10.9 | |
| conda activate wan2gp | |
| pip install torch==2.6.0 torchvision torchaudio --index-url https://download.pytorch.org/whl/test/cu124 | |
| pip install -r requirements.txt | |
| ``` | |

| ## First Launch | |
| ### Basic Launch | |
| ```bash | |
| python wgp.py | |
| ``` | |
| This launches the WanGP generator with default settings. You will be able to pick from a Drop Down menu which model you want to use. | |
| ### Alternative Modes | |
| ```bash | |
| python wgp.py --i2v # Wan Image-to-video mode | |
| python wgp.py --t2v-1-3B # Wan Smaller, faster model | |
| ``` | |

| ### Recommended First Settings | |
| - **Model**: Wan 2.1 text2video 1.3B (faster, lower VRAM) | |
| - **Frames**: 49 (about 2 seconds) | |
| - **Steps**: 20 (good balance of speed/quality) | |
| ## Model Selection | |
| ### Text-to-Video Models | |
| - **Wan 2.1 T2V 1.3B**: Fastest, lowest VRAM (6GB), good quality | |
| - **Wan 2.1 T2V 14B**: Best quality, requires more VRAM (12GB+) | |
| - **Hunyuan Video**: Excellent quality, slower generation | |
| - **LTX Video**: Good for longer videos | |
| ### Image-to-Video Models | |
| - **Wan Fun InP 1.3B**: Fast image animation | |
| - **Wan Fun InP 14B**: Higher quality image animation | |
| - **VACE**: Advanced control over video generation | |
| ### Choosing the Right Model | |
| - **Low VRAM (6-8GB)**: Use 1.3B models | |
| - **Medium VRAM (10-12GB)**: Use 14B models or Hunyuan | |
| - **High VRAM (16GB+)**: Any model, longer videos | |
| ## Basic Settings Explained | |
| ### Generation Settings | |
| - **Frames**: Number of frames (more = longer video) | |
| - 25 frames ≈ 1 second | |
| - 49 frames ≈ 2 seconds | |
| - 73 frames ≈ 3 seconds | |
| - **Steps**: Quality vs Speed tradeoff | |
| - 15 steps: Fast, lower quality | |
| - 20 steps: Good balance | |
| - 30+ steps: High quality, slower | |
| - **Guidance Scale**: How closely to follow the prompt | |
| - 3-5: More creative interpretation | |
| - 7-10: Closer to prompt description | |
| - 12+: Very literal interpretation | |
| ### Seeds | |
| - **Random Seed**: Different result each time | |
| - **Fixed Seed**: Reproducible results | |
| - **Use same seed + prompt**: Generate variations | |
| ## Common Beginner Issues | |
| ### "Out of Memory" Errors | |
| 1. Use smaller models (1.3B instead of 14B) | |
| 2. Reduce frame count | |
| 3. Lower resolution in advanced settings | |
| 4. Enable quantization (usually on by default) | |
| ### Slow Generation | |
| 1. Use 1.3B models for speed | |
| 2. Reduce number of steps | |
| 3. Install Sage attention (see [INSTALLATION.md](INSTALLATION.md)) | |
| 4. Enable TeaCache: `python wgp.py --teacache 2.0` | |
| ### Poor Quality Results | |
| 1. Increase number of steps (25-30) | |
| 2. Improve prompt description | |
| 3. Use 14B models if you have enough VRAM | |
| 4. Enable Skip Layer Guidance in advanced settings | |
| ## Writing Good Prompts | |
| ### Basic Structure | |
| ``` | |
| [Subject] [Action] [Setting] [Style/Quality modifiers] | |
| ``` | |
| ### Examples | |
| ``` | |
| A red sports car driving through a mountain road at sunset, cinematic, high quality | |
| A woman with long hair walking on a beach, waves in the background, realistic, detailed | |
| A cat sitting on a windowsill watching rain, cozy atmosphere, soft lighting | |
| ``` | |
| ### Tips | |
| - Be specific about what you want | |
| - Include style descriptions (cinematic, realistic, etc.) | |
| - Mention lighting and atmosphere | |
| - Describe the setting in detail | |
| - Use quality modifiers (high quality, detailed, etc.) | |
